Prohibition
How did that work out?
When the lottery (numbers game) was illegal, did people not play? Legalized gambling has not only enhanced state revenue, but it’s taken away revenue from criminal enterprises.
The number of compulsive gamblers is very small, and having known a few at my old workplace, I can tell you, these people will bet on anything, legally or otherwise. There’s nothing you or I can do to change that.
